Mondays are no fun—unless it’s the first Monday in May, a.k.a. the Met Gala. Once a year, celebrities, style insiders, and trailblazers in the world of art, sports, and beyond come together for one purpose: fashion. They gather at the Metropolitan Museum of Art in New York City to raise funds for the Costume Institute while also celebrating the start of its annual fashion exhibition. The themes grow more profound by the year, educating us about different cultures, influences, experiences, and stories, which are put on display at the ball via dazzling gowns, dapper suits, and accessories dreams are made of. And it’s safe to say, the 2025 soirée will be no different.
With the big night just a few months away, both the Met and Vogue have unveiled the theme and dress code for the evening: “Superfine: Tailoring Black Style” and “Tailored for You.” According to the Met Museum, the theme—which is also the name of the accompanying exhibition—is a “historical examination” of Black style from the 18th century “through an exploration of the concept of dandyism.” Dandyism is a style of dress that prioritizes elegance and individuality. Following the abolishment of slavery, Black people used dandyism as a form of expression and a method to establish themselves in high society. The exhibition will deep dive into the aesthetic through garments, paintings, prints, photographs, film, and literary text, the Met explained.
As for dress code, “Tailored for You” emphasizes suiting and menswear, which will be heavily explored in the exhibition. We can expect to see immaculate tailoring, decadent blazers and eye-catching trousers considering this year’s co-chairs include Colman Domingo, Lewis Hamilton, ASAP Rocky, and Pharrell Williams. Vogue’s longstanding editor in chief Anna Wintour will also serve as chair and LeBron James has been named an honorary co-chair.

The 2025 Met Gala theme is “Superfine: Tailoring Black Style,” which honors the Costume Institute’s exhibition of the same name. The exhibition will serve as a cultural and historical examination of Black style from the 18th century to the present. According to the Met, various authors and designers have contributed garments, art, and sculptures to bring it to life. “The theme this year is not only timely but also speaks to our rich culture that should always be widely celebrated,” Usher said.
The dress code, “Tailored for You,” meanwhile, emphasizes a component of the theme: menswear and suiting.
Anna Wintour is tasked with choosing the co-chairs for the gala. The group is responsible for promoting the ball and the newest exhibition. This year, Wintour selected ASAP Rocky, Pharrell Williams, Lewis Hamilton, and Colman Domingo.
Rocky, a rapper who has attended countless Mets, is known for blending high fashion with streetwear, influencing major high-end brands and trends. Williams, for his part, is a music pioneer and the creative director of menswear at Louis Vuitton. Hamilton, a race car driver, has been recognized for years for his experimental and bold style. Similarly, Domingo—an actor known for Fear the Walking Dead, Euphoria, and Rustin—never misses an opportunity to kill it on the red carpet. He gravitates towards attention-grabbing looks like capes, brooches, and wide-leg pants.
While Anna Wintour doesn’t reveal who she has invited, we can expect a plethora of A-listers to hit the iconic Met steps. In the past, guests have included Kim Kardashian, Blake Lively, Lady Gaga, Zendaya, and Lana del Rey. In addition to the Met’s vets, we can confirm a number of newcomers. Alongside the co-chairs is the host committee comprised of actors, artists, athletes, designers, and more. This year’s group features Doechii and Sha’Carri Richardson—who have not yet made their gala debut. Other committee members include Angel Reese, Ayo Edebiri, Regina King, Simone Biles, Janelle Monáe, Tyla, Usher, and Olivier Rousteing.
At the ball, guests will get to tour the exhibition and sip on cocktails. Afterward, there’s a dinner and performances. Past performers include Ariana Grande, Rihanna, Madonna, The Weeknd, and Lizzo.
Curious fashion lovers can watch celebrities arrive and pose on the red carpet via Vogue.com and Live from E! on the big night. The inside of the event will not be televised.
